Italian[edit]

Pronunciation[edit]

  • IPA(key): /veˈtri.na/
  • Rhymes: -ina
  • Hyphenation: ve‧trì‧na

Etymology 1[edit]

From vetro +‎ -ina.

Noun[edit]

vetrina f (plural vetrine)

  1. display window, shop window, window (of a shop)
  2. showcase, display cabinet
  3. glaze (for pottery, ceramic, etc.)
  4. (regional) glass sideboard
  5. (plural only) glasses
